SQL Server Integration Services FTP task not working

I'm trying to insert a FTP task running in SSIS (2012).  I'm able to get the ftp connection to work (Hit test connection and it comes back success); however, when I try to run the task (from SSDT/BIDS/Visual Studio--I'm just clicking F5), it sits and spins for about 10 minutes and then fails.  The weird thing about this is if I go to the destination folder (on a different server) I can actually see the file come into the directory, but after about 10 seconds, it disappears.  I'm thinking a security issue, but I can take the FTP account that I'm using for the SSIS FTP task and using an ftp client (FileZilla) I'm able to upload/download anything I want.  

Both systems (host and destination server) are running WIndows Server 2012.  

Any Suggestions?
